The Generative Text Menu, known by its abbreviation as GTM, is an onboard, text based menu which can be accessed anywhere you type. Through it, we are able to modify CCOS settings including chording tolerances, mouse speeds, and realtime feedback, among other settings and features, without the need to use a software. It’s a core feature of CCOS that you will want to learn how to use to make the device your own.

You will notice that some settings have different press and release values. This is because the switches are read by the CCOS at two different moments in time: when they are pressed, and when they are released. We have designed CCOS to have configurable settings for each of those “events” separately, for maximum adjustability. Intuitively, each press setting, such as debounce press, will affect the way that the CCOS reads the switch at the time that the switch is pressed into any one direction. Conversely, release settings, such as release debounce, will change the way that the CCOS reads the switch at the exact moment that the switch is released, or un-pressed, from any one direction.

How to access the GTM

First, move your cursor into any area where you can type. For best results, you may want to choose a text area that doesn’t automatically format text since some of the keys that the GTM uses may trigger unwanted formatting. We recommend using a vanilla (basic) text editor such as Notepad. Please note, however, that Windows Notepad has been known to have issues with how the GTM is displayed on Windows 11 PCs.

Use the table below to find out how to trigger the GTM for your CCOS device. Please note that triggering the GTM will require a “chorded” action.

How to navigate through the GTM

The GTM has different submenus that we can call “pages”. Each “page” of the GTM will have different options which can either adjust a specific setting or take you to another submenu.

Once you perform the chord to call up the menu, CCOS will type out the menu and its options. It will look something like this:

CharaChorder GTM [ >K<eyboard || >M<ouse || >C<hording || >D<isplay || >R<esources ]

Navigation around this menu is based on letter-presses. In the example above, you can select the desired submenu by pressing the letter that appears between the angle brackets (for example: >K<) in your target submenu on your CCOS device. In the example above, you would press K for Keyboard, M for Mouse, C for Chording, D for Display, and R for Resources. In order to go back to a previous menu, press the left arrow. In order to leave the GTM at any point, press ESC. Leaving the GTM by using ESC will save your changes. You can also confirm your changes by pressing ENTER.

In some submenus, you will see numeric values. In order to increase or decrease these, you can use the up and down arrow keys on your CCOS device.

Keyboard

Under this menu, you will be able to modify settings pertaining to how your CCOS device interacts with your computer.

Debounce Press

Path: GTM > Keyboard > Debounce Press

The debounce press setting refers to the time frame (measured in milliseconds) in which CCOS will filter out duplicate key activations on a press event. In other words, any duplicate activations within the given time frame will only be counted as one.

We should adjust this setting if we are having unintentional duplicate characters while typing. Increasing this value will lower the probability that unwanted duplicate characters will appear because it tells CCOS to wait longer before typing an additional character that’s assigned to the same switch-direction. However, having this setting set too high might also cause issues with CCOS not reading intentional double-presses, so it’s recommended to try different numbers in small increments. This setting should be used in connection with the debounce release setting.

Capslock

Path: GTM > Keyboard > Capslock

This setting is similar to a computer’s Capslock: it toggles the state of the capslock. When on, all letters output by the CCOS device will be capitalized. When off, all letters output by the CCOS device will be lowercase.

Operating System

This setting refers to your host computer’s operating system. Because the keys on the different computer operating systems may vary, you can set your CCOS device up so that it matches your computer.

The intent of this setting is to provide more accurate key mapping. As such, it is recommendable to set this setting to match whatever computer operating system you’re using your CCOS device on.

GUI-CTRL Soft Swap

Path: GTM > Keyboard > GUI-CTRL Soft Swap

This setting will swap the behavior of the two keys on the bottom-left of the CharaChorder Lite.

Note

This setting is not Lite-specific: the Meta API lists keyboard/command control swap on every CharaChorder device, and it is present in the GTM’s Keyboard menu on a CharaChorder Two running CCOS 3.0.0. What it does on devices without a bottom-left CTRL/GUI pair like the Lite’s has not been checked.

Traditional QWERTY keyboards keep the CTRL key at the bottom left corner of the keyboard with the GUI key (Command key on Mac, Windows key on Windows, Super key on Linux, etc.) to the right of the CTRL key. The CharaChorder Lite has these two keys swapped by default, which some users find odd and difficult to adjust to. A brand new CharaChorder Lite will have the GUI key at the bottom-left corner with the CTRL key to the right of the GUI key.

With this setting, you can effectively swap the two keys’ location at the level of the CCOS so that CTRL is at the bottom-left corner.

This setting has two options: GUI-CTRL and CTRL-GUI. This setting is set to GUI-CTRL by default.

Mouse

CCOS allows you to use your device as a mouse including functions like scrolling and cursor movement. This section will cover settings that relate to the mouse function on CCOS devices.

Slow Speed

Path: GTM > Mouse > Slow Speed

Slow speed is activated when you use only one of the mouse keys in a single direction (as opposed to using 2 keys in the same direction). Increasing this setting will make your CCOS pointer move faster.

Active Mode

Path: GTM > Mouse > Active Mode

Active mode nudges your mouse cursor one pixel every minute or so (not a specific timing). This setting can be used to keep your computer from going to sleep. You might turn this setting off if you notice desktop apps are preventing you from getting mobile notifications (for example on Discord or Microsoft Teams).

Chording

CCOS devices feature the ability to chord. The following settings affect the device’s chording abilities.

Character Only Mode

Path: GTM > Chording > Character Only Mode

This setting is a toggle that disables chording capabilities on CCOS devices. It is off by default and can be enabled in case we don’t want any chording at all. This setting can be useful in cases where we don’t want to accidentally trigger chords unintentionally, such as when gaming.

If your CCOS device suddenly loses its chording ability, it’s a good idea to check if this setting is toggled off.

Press Tolerance

Path: GTM > Chording > Press Tolerance

The press tolerance refers to a window of time in which a chord can be performed, measured in milliseconds (ms). This timer is initiated upon the first “press” action of the first key in a chord and ends once the last key of the chord is pressed, or until the press tolerance runs out, whichever comes first.

Diagram Explaining Tolerances

Put simply, increasing the press tolerance (usually, done in conjunction with increasing the release tolerance) makes it easier to perform chords.

Note

The press tolerance scales (increases) according to the number of keys in a chord. The window of time will be bigger with a 6-key chord than with a 3-key chord. This means that, though you might set the tolerance to a specific timing, it will actually be longer than that depending on how many keys are in your chord.

You can increase this setting in order to make that window of time longer and make chording easier.

The downside to having higher values is that you may accidentally trigger chords during normal character entry. Therefore, if you are noticing chords fire unintentionally, it is a good idea to lower this setting along with the release tolerance.

Timeout

Path: GTM > Chording > Timeout

This setting will change how long CCOS counts time in order to replace characters that precede a chord.

CCOS devices have a running timer that starts after every single character that is entered in traditional chentry (character entry, i.e. one letter at a time). This timer controls whether or not the next chord that you perform deletes the preceding characters.

This feature allows users to misfire chords, yet be able to correct them by quickly performing the chord correctly, without having to backspace manually to erase the misfired chord. The result is that the timeout will automatically backspace all of the preceding characters (up to the last breaking character) and replace them with the intended chord.

You can adapt this setting to your individual chording style.

Warning

Setting this setting to 0.0 s will result in chords not working at all. They will fire, but they will not automatically erase the chord inputs.

Arpeggiate

Path: GTM > Chording > Arpeggiate

Arpeggiate actions are timed actions that can modify a chord after the chord is performed. A quick example of this is the use of chord modifiers after you perform the chord. You can read that section for information on how the chord modifiers work.

With arpeggiates enabled, you can chord the word run and then, within the arpeggiate timeout window, press the past tense modifier for the word to be “modified” into its past tense variant; in english, ran.

Arpeggiate On/Off

Path: GTM > Chording > Arpeggiate > Arpeggiate On/Off

This setting will let you toggle the arpeggiate capability ON or OFF.

Some users dislike arpeggiates as, in really fast typing, it may cause unwanted modifications.

Arpeggiate Timeout

Path: GTM > Chording > Arpeggiate > Arpeggiate Timeout

The arpeggiate timeout is a window of time after a chord is performed during which CCOS will expect arpeggiates to be performed. After this timer runs out, CCOS will NO LONGER modify the preceding chord.

A common issue that users may run into while having arpeggiates enabled is the shift key modifying the preceding chord instead of the next key. For this reason, some users lower the arpeggiate timeout to a really low amount of time in order to reduce the possibility of this happening unintentionally.

Compound

Path: GTM > Chording > Compound

Compound chords let you type several chords back to back and have them combined into a single, longer output, provided each one starts within the timeout below.

Compound Timeout

Path: GTM > Chording > Compound > Timeout

The Compound timeout determines if a compound chord succeeds or fails. If the time between the individual chords in a compound chord is shorter than this setting, the individual chords are replaced with the compound chord’s output; if it is longer, the compound fails and the individual chords remain.

Display

Under this section, you’ll find settings that deal with how your CharaChorder displays certain things.

Version

Path: GTM > Display > Version

Though this is not a setting that can be modified, it’s a useful piece of text that will show you the CCOS version that your CharaChorder is currently on. You can use this to quickly check what version you are running on the fly, anywhere that you can read GTM

Realtime Feedback

Path: GTM > Display > Realtime Feedback

This setting toggles realtime feedback ON or OFF.

Realtime feedback refers to the helpful text like SPURRING_ON, SPURRING_OFF etc, that lets the user know if a certain mode has been activated or deactivated on the CharaChorder device. Since there is no other visual way to know if the chord used to enable or disable certain settings, it is helpful to have these texts pop up as confirmation.

One of these is the startup message: having this setting set to “ON” will result in your device displaying the text “CCOS is ready.” after you have plugged your device into a computer. The startup text will be displayed wherever your cursor was last typing, if that window is active. This setting is useful so that you know when your CharaChorder device is ready to be used, since startup may take a couple of seconds.

However, if you have editable text highlighted when you connect your CharaChorder, this setting will replace that highlighted text with the startup message. Additionally, if there is not a selected window where text may be typed, the key codes that the CharaChorder sends to your computer in order to display the startup message may be interpreted by your computer as actions and may result in unwanted behavior.

LEDs

Path: GTM > Display > LEDs

Some CCOS devices carry RGB LEDs. The CharaChorder Lite lights the keys of the keyboard from below, and the Master Forge has downward facing LED clusters inside each digitizer. This section contains settings pertaining to those LED lights.

Note

These settings only exist on devices that have LEDs, currently the CharaChorder Lite and the Master Forge. The LEDs are not individually addressable: every LED on a device shares one colour and one brightness. On the Master Forge each half stores its own LED settings, so the two digitizers can be lit in different colours, and the right half has to be configured separately from the left.

The GTM only offers the on/off toggle and the brightness. Colour is set from the Device Manager’s RGB settings.

On/Off

Path: GTM > Display > LEDs > On/Off

Quickly toggle the LEDs on or off with this setting.

Brightness

Path: GTM > Display > LEDs > Brightness

This setting lets you adjust the brightness of the LEDs, from 0, where they are completely off, up to the maximum shown in the table below. It applies to every LED on the device equally.

Note

If you are using a low power usb bank or port, having a high LED brightness may lead to issues with your CharaChorder Lite’s power. If you have issues on your device that seem to keep your CharaChorder Lite from properly powering on or staying on, it may be a good idea to lower this setting.
